Transaction e1319716420a8c926275ce6809b92de90ec872e13f39c010fdfe9b6c4df9ff07

1 Input
2 Outputs
  • e1319716420a8c926275ce6809b92de90ec872e13f39c010fdfe9b6c4df9ff07:0
  • value  1137640
    address  367rugMQuomomY5W52ACsmnBUPhk71xWHC
  • e1319716420a8c926275ce6809b92de90ec872e13f39c010fdfe9b6c4df9ff07:1
  • value  5268697
    address  3FkPpfXT2bwQ6KLFan4moKmg1MiAfBaFDY